Fixed fees are set amounts added on top of the rental period price, such as a cleaning fee, insurance, or return shipping. The Methods app block lists each fee under the rental period line and includes it in the total, so the customer sees what makes up the price. In the cart and at checkout, the fees are summarized on the line item.Create fixed fees under Calendar and adjust them per product on the product’s Calendar method.
Pick a rental period. The fees stay the same while the period price changes.
Fixed fees are a calendar rental feature. Subscription, membership, and resale don’t have an equivalent.
A fixed fee isn’t part of the rental period price. The customer pays the period price plus every fee with an amount above 0. Breaking the price down this way helps a customer see what they’re paying for when a rental costs a good share of the retail price.
Compare the 4-day period price with the Cleaning fee and Insurance below it.
Each fee has a default amount, set in the Calendar method settings. Every product with the Calendar method on shows the fee with that default, and you can change the amount per product.
Under Fixed fees, select Add fixed fee. Enter a Name and the default Amount.

Select Save in the save bar.
A new fixed fee isn’t added to products that already have the Calendar method on. To add it, turn the Calendar method off and on again on each of those products.
